Transaction 5085d54e9e50971664373497b0deecbbebf59fae316a4fc8535435d80e12ba79
2 Input
2 Outputs
- 5085d54e9e50971664373497b0deecbbebf59fae316a4fc8535435d80e12ba79:0
- 5085d54e9e50971664373497b0deecbbebf59fae316a4fc8535435d80e12ba79:1
value 449842555
address 14bg9aqf4LUnNdm4wQMMWeVMwymfYEFMAG
value 34482427
address 1FxHtkemaaiTJk5EqDa6EzTwnUuTm1rx3